开源API取磁盘总容量已使用和空闲空间信息
功能说明:硬盘信息查看工具
这是一个易语言编写的硬盘信息查看工具程序。该程序主要功能是获取和显示计算机硬盘的详细信息。
程序包含两个主要功能:
1. **获取硬盘基本信息**:通过点击按钮1,程序能够获取硬盘的数量、型号、容量、版本号、序列号、磁头数、柱面数、缓存大小、每磁道扇区数等硬件信息,并将这些信息输出到调试窗口。
2. **获取硬盘空间使用情况**:通过点击按钮2,程序遍历所有硬盘驱动器,排除软驱(A盘)和光驱,获取每个硬盘的总容量、可用空间和已用空间,并以GB为单位显示这些数据。
程序使用了Windows API函数来实现底层的磁盘信息获取功能,包括CreateFile用于打开设备、GetDiskFreeSpaceEx用于获取磁盘空间信息等。界面简单直观,用户可以通过点击不同按钮来查看不同的硬盘信息,是一款实用的系统信息查看工具。
内容>
======窗口程序集1
| |
| |------ _按钮1_被单击
| |
| |------ 取硬盘信息1
| |
| |------ _按钮2_被单击
| |
| |
======调用的Dll
| |
| |---[dll]------ CreateFile
| |
| |---[dll]------ API_GetDiskFreeSpaceEx
| |
| |---[dll]------ API_lstrcpyn
注:本站源码主要来源于网络收集。如有侵犯您的利益,请联系我们,我们将及时删除!
部分源码可能含有危险代码,(如关机、格式化磁盘等),请看清代码在运行。
由此产生的一切后果本站均不负责。源码仅用于学习使用,如需运用到商业场景请咨询原作者。
使用本站源码开发的产品均与本站无任何关系,请大家遵守国家相关法律。